Хаос-архиватор, step-2

Хаос-архиватор, step-2

Продолжение,начало www.membrana.ru/particle/18513

Следующая статья — Пакет 3 www.membrana.ru/particle/18581

1. Где-то в конце 80-х годов, пользователи PC обратили внимание на занимательную закономерность: недочёт производительности процессора возможно компенсировать повышением оперативной памяти. Функционал пакета-2 – наглядное тому подтверждение.

Практически, формирование сети возможно было сократить функциями пакета-1: создание кроны бинарного дерева и формирование хронодинамических взаимоотношений между его элементами. А формирование хроностатических взаимоотношений проводить всегда, в то время, когда в этом появляется необходимость, т.е. на каждом шаге.

Тем самым возможно было бы уменьшить нужную для хранения сети память более чем на порядок.

Иначе, в случае если хроностатические отношения для каждого узла сети вырабатывать и записывает в его фрейм (добавить в строчки той «таблицы»), производительность совокупности так же возрастает не меньше чем на порядок. Так как тогда нет необходимости всегда вырабатывать эти множества и контролировать их корректность!

Я бы не стал акцентировать внимание на данной особенности применяемой совокупности ассоциативного запоминания, если бы не одна занимательная подробность: выясняется, сети – как такой возможно и не быть, в случае если любой фигурант совокупности, связанный хронодинамическими отношениями с другими участниками популяции, способен вырабатывать хроностатические отношения в мыслях. Тогда, данную популяцию возможно разглядывать, а также, и как некую ассоциативную совокупность памяти.

Но это так, как бы, кстати.

2. Само собой разумеется, с того времени как было сообщено, что все что возможно получить от сети с блуждающим по ней процессором не более чем разработка ассоциативного запоминания, действительно, пара нетрадиционная, интерес к нему существенно упал.

Но иначе, поскольку лишь так – через локальность энграммы, в отечественный мир, где все довольно, возможно привнести причастность к нелокальной действительности. Психологам прекрасно – назвали это «эмоцией», вот и готово.

А нам, для того же самого, требуется не просто дать наименование, но и раскрыть ее математическую природу и реализовать механизм данной самой причастности в виде кода программы. Коду, что, со своей стороны будет «привязан» к принципу действия виртуального процессора.

И без того, виртуальный процессор определяет направление очередного перемещения (шага) области активности методом несложного «голосования» сверстников, заполняющих его перманентную структуру. Назовем главные элементы данной структуры, как они обозначаются в программе:

— Подмножество сильного сотрудничества, обозначение: Coma. Центральная точка области активности. В этом случае наименование «кома» – в медицинском смысле, как верховная степень возбуждения;

— Подмножество не сильный сотрудничества: {S}. Подмножество ближайших сверстников центральной точки области активности;

— Фоновое подмножество: {X}. Подмножество сверстников элементов области активности, составляющих подмножество не сильный сотрудничества;

— Ледяное подмножество: {A}. Подмножество сверстников элементов, лежащих не только за пределами области активности, а по большому счету на ее «горизонте». (Влияние этого подмножества направляться учитывать лишь при работе совокупности совместно с Аппаратом активной памяти).

Как видим, перманентная архитектура области активности не отличается изощренностью – всего 3+1 компонент. Принадлежность к тому либо иному подмножеству определяет функцию участия потенциала элемента сети в «голосовании», при выборе направления перехода.

Прошу обратить внимание, что в пакете 2 осуществляется формирование лишь не сильный и фонового подмножеств сверстников для каждого элемента сети. (Рассмотрение механизма следообразования – модификации потенциалов, будет рассмотрено при описании пакета 3).

Формула для подсчета «голосов», ввиду собственного необыкновенного значения, стала называться – Ведущая разность:

dH = k(Coma – sum(s)) – sum(abs(x))/n + F(a) [3]

Тут: k – «спин», т.е. что вычислять хорошим направлением ходом времени. Так как время в одномерном время-подобном пространстве не имеет стрелы; Coma – потенциал элемента сильного сотрудничества; sum(s) – сумма потенциалов элементов подмножества не сильный сотрудничества; sum(abs(x))/n – среднее арифметическое модуля потенциала элементов фонового подмножества; учет влияния подмножества элементов периферии всего множества элементов сети относительно области активности (пока не изучена).

Фактически, на этом вся отечественная «крутая» математика началась и сходу кончилась. Больше формул не будет.

3. И без того, какие конкретно тут появляются неприятности и как они решаются в пакете 2.

Во-первых: При формировании хронодинамических взаимоотношений, с «детьми» все легко. Тут имеем 2 направления: +-1.

Но при отыскании «предков», если не предпринимать никаких мер, окажется, что одни узлы будут иметь множество предков, а у других по большому счету их может не быть. Т.е. хронодинамические отношения в прямом направлении времени смогут сходится к ограниченному множеству узлов сети.

Это плохо. Исходя из этого при формировании хроодинамических взаимоотношений вводится ограничение на количество «входящих» взаимоотношений (родительских), конечно соблюдение очередности при их регистрации – для более равномерного применения ресурсов будущей сети.

Второе: мощность подмножеств не сильный и фонового сотрудничеств должны быть априорно заданы. 8-16 элементов для п/множества не сильный сотрудничества, и 32-64 элемента – для фонового.

Наряду с этим, подмножества каждого раздельно забранного узла сети не должны пересекаться между собой. Т.е. Coma не имеет возможности входить в состав собственных сверстников, а элементы не сильный подмножества не должны фигурировать в фоновом подмножестве.

И еще, ни один элемент любого подмножества не может быть использован в области активности более одного раза.

Я пологаю, что ненужно подробно обрисовывать методы удовлетворения перечисленных условий. Тут любой может отыскать ответ сам, вероятно кроме того более оптимальное, чем это сделано в программе.

Заключение. Ну вот фактически и все по сети. Имеется еще кое-какие мелочи, такие как к примеру: невозможность для некоего узла сети собрать нужную мощность не сильный подмножества – из-за наложенных выше ограничений.

Такое не редкость – цепочка дети-родители-дети замыкается в цикл, и все. Ну, в этом случае, нужно второй корневой код дерева либо второй ствол.

И начать все сперва.

P/s Пара слов о С. Дали, правильнее, его полотна. Так вот, в приведенной совокупности формула бинарно-десятичного преобразования употребляется для создания время-подобного пространства, и не более того. А «трудится» на этом пространстве Область активности.

Это она и создаваемая в следствии энграмма образовывает предмет отечественного изучения, а не «застывшая, мертвая» совокупность взаимоотношений между узлами организованной сети. Что по-своему изобразил Дали.

Как трудится архиватор / #1


Вы прочитали статью, но не прочитали журнал…

Читайте также: